Composing is improvisation slowed down.
Interpretation
This quote highlights that composing music involves taking spontaneous creativity and carefully developing it over time.
Wayne Shorter suggests that the act of composing music is fundamentally about taking the natural spontaneity of improvisation and refining it into a structured form. This implies that creativity is not just about instant expression but also about the thoughtful construction and elaboration of ideas, allowing for depth and complexity in the artistic process.
